Understanding Miter Cuts in Edge Banding
A miter cut is an angled cut made at 45 degrees (or other specified angles) to create a clean, seamless joint. In the context of edge banding, this technique is applied to join two pieces of edge banding at an angle, typically at the corners of furniture pieces. This creates a visually appealing and structurally strong connection, eliminating the unsightly gap often associated with butt joints. The precision of the miter cut is paramount; even a slight deviation can result in an imperfect joint, compromising both aesthetics and functionality. Types of Miter Cuts
While the 45-degree miter cut is the most common, other angles can be used depending on the specific design requirements. For instance, 30-degree or 60-degree miter cuts can create unique visual effects and are suitable for curved or irregularly shaped furniture.
